2014 – Russia Launch, Payload

Russia retained its position as the world’s most prolific orbital launch provider in 2014, a position it has maintained since 2004. Russia’s launch tempo in 2014 was the same as in 2013, with ## launch attempts, all of which were successful except for one Proton Space Launch Vehicle (SLV) with ...

This article is for subscribers. Please sign up for a subscription or login below.